Location

Distinction Palmerston North Hotel & Conference Centre is located in the CBD of Palmerston North, a short walk from the Palmerston North Conference & Functions Centre and local attractions like shops, art galleries, and theatres. Major roads connect the hotel to Wellington, Auckland, and Feilding, making it accessible for travelers. The property is adjacent to the Convention Centre, ensuring convenience for both leisure and business guests.

Rooms

The hotel features 85 well-appointed guest rooms across five floors, accommodating a range of travelers. Each room offers individually controlled air conditioning, LCD TVs with limited SKY channels, and a choice of queen and king beds with non-allergenic pillows. Accessible rooms are also available, ensuring comfort for all guests, including those with mobility needs.

Dining

Dining options at Distinction Palmerston North include Nosh Restaurant, which offers a blend of local and international cuisine utilizing the best local produce. The Cuban Bar complements dining with a selection of fine wines and single malt whiskeys in a casual setting. Bar One7Five is suited for informal meetings or private functions, further enhancing the dining experience.

Conferences

As one of the largest conference venues in the lower North Island, the hotel offers four meeting rooms with capacities ranging from small groups to up to 500 delegates for larger events. Professional conference coordination services are available to ensure successful planning and execution of events. Various catering options are offered to suit different occasions, from business meetings to weddings.

Weddings

The hotel provides versatile wedding packages tailored to small intimate ceremonies or grand celebrations accommodating up to 500 guests. The outdoor courtyard offers a scenic setting for wedding receptions, complemented by an indoor space. Each wedding package includes complimentary accommodation for the bride and groom, along with discounted rates for guests.

New Zealand Rugby Museum
4 minutes' walk
A tribute to rugby history, featuring exhibits, memorabilia, and interactive displays celebrating New Zealand's rich sporting heritage.
Te Manawa
4 minutes' walk
A vibrant science and art museum offering hands-on exhibits and local art, perfect for families and culture enthusiasts alike.
The Square
4 minutes' walk
A central hub with beautiful gardens, walking paths, and public art installations, ideal for leisurely strolls and relaxation.
Palmerston North Clock Tower
4 minutes' walk
An iconic city landmark, this clock tower is surrounded by vibrant gardens and is a great backdrop for photographs.
Sledge Track
4 minutes' walk
A scenic walking and biking track that provides a leisurely pathway along the riverside, perfect for outdoor enthusiasts.
Hokowhitu Lagoon
30 minutes' walk
A serene area for picnicking, walking, and birdwatching, providing a relaxing escape from city life.
Victoria Esplanade
17 minutes' walk
Home to beautiful gardens and walking trails, this park is great for relaxing strolls or outdoor sports activities.
